HomeMy WebLinkAbout64-104RESOLUTION 64-104 AUTHORIZING CONDEMNATION
OF REAL PROPERTY NECESSARY FOR THE LOCATION
OF A PUBLIC STREET NORTH OF SEVENTEENTH STREET,
EAST OF VALENCIA STREET
WHEREAS, it has been determined that the present on-ramp
to the Santa Ana Freeway creates traffic backup and continuing
traffic hazard and that the same should be relocated to provide
connection with Poinsettia Street, and that the City must acquire
one triangular piece of property to provide for the realignment
of this on-ramp.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ED: That the City Council of
the City of Santa Ana hereby finds and determines that public
interest and necessity require that the Freeway on-ramp at
Seventeenth Street be realigned to connect with Poinsettia Street
and further require that said City do have and acquire for street
purposes, in fee simple, that certain land in the City of Santa
Ana, County of Orange, State of California, described as:

B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ED:
1. That the City Attorney is hereby ordered to bring an
action in the name of the City to condemn said property necessary to
be taken and to do all things necessary to prosecute said action to
final determination;
2. That public interest, necessity and convenience require
and it is hereby ordered that said City take immediate possession
and use of the property herein ordered to be acquired upon compliance
with the requiraments of law applicable thereto as a right of way
for public use;
3. That said public improvement is planned and located in
a manner which will be most compatible with the greatest public good
and the least private injury;
4. That the City ~ Santa Ana, a municipal corporation, is
authorized and empowered to provide for the opening, extension,
widening, construction and maintenance of public streets and highways
within the City;
5. That said action in condemnation shall be taken in
accordance with the provisions of the Code of Civil Procedure and
the Constitution of the State of California relating to eminent
domain.
PASSED AND ADOPTED by the City Council of the City of Santa
Ana at its regular meeting held on the 6th day of July, 1964.
